![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() | yes, some strains are more suitable for hash making or oil producing. they are not necessarily the most potent strains. what makes some better then others depends on things like thc gland sizes, and numbers of glands on the plant matter. the strain: big bud for example, is a good strain for hash making, it tends to make a lot of it. other strains tend not to produce so much, but might be more potent, but not as efficient either.

![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() | I've only ever used 99% alcohol to make oil..when i have made it . Solvents are not the cleanest way to extract cannabinoids. I think if i ever attempt to make future extracts it will have to be ice water extraction.. The purpose of making extract is to have purer more potent product. In the case of extracts made with solvents are IMO contaminated smoking products. | ||
